10-05-1953 VCM
VILLAGE OF ELK RIVER COUNCIL MEETING
October 5, 1953
A regular meeting was held at the Municipal Building on Oct 5, 1953.
Members present:
E.A. Parent, Mayor; Harry Dow, Dan Bailey, August Meyer, Trustees; H.A. Briggs,
Clerk
The meeting was called to order by Mayor Parent. The minutes of the last meeting were read and
approved.
Dwight Moyer presented a tentative village plat for Mrs. Jessie Peppin near the Catholic Church
property which was approved by the Council.
RESOLUTION
The following resolution was adopted by the Village Council of the Village of Elk River, Minnesota,
to-wit:
WHEREAS, The State of Minnesota through its Director of Civil Defense has requested that the
Village of Elk River, Minnesota, furnish to the State of Minnesota space to be used as storage for
organizational equipment of State Mobile Support Units, and,
WHEREAS, The State of Minnesota through its Director of Civil Defense has requested that the
Village of Elk River, enter into a lease for a period of two (2) years or any extension thereof, wherein
the said Village will furnish space for the storage of said equipment and will keep said premises
heated and under reasonable security.
NOW, THEREFORE, be it resolved by the Village Council of the Village of Elk River, Minnesota,
that the Village of Elk River enter into a lease with the State of Minnesota providing for the
necessary space for the storage of said equipment and providing that the said Village shall maintain
the premises so leased in accordance with the terms of the lease submitted by the State of Minnesota
herein and the President and Clerk and hereby authorized and directed to execute such lease on
behalf of said village of Elk River.
The above Resolution was duly submitted to the Village Council of Elk River, Minnesota, and was
unanimously passed by the said Council on Oct 5, 1953.
E.A. Parent
H.A. Briggs
th
Lester Derr reported that Ben Keays and neighbors want a street light on Spring St. and 4 St and
also one 300 feet farther out on Burns Road. The matter was to be referred to the Power and Light
Commission. Derr also reported that a drain is being put in where suction hydrant is to be placed.
Joe Schwab and delegation asked permission to put up a sign at the Emmanuel Lutheran Church to
slow down or stop traffic. Council agreed.
Trustee Bailey presented Curfew Ordinance (Number 46) and moved its adoption. It was seconded
by Meyer and was passed, all voting in favor.
A motion was made by Dow and seconded by Meyers to issue a cigarette license to J.D. Flaherty.
Motion carried.
